This is an Information Public Meeting. In this meeting the NRC staff will discuss the plans for work related to risk metrics for advanced reactors. The use of risk metrics has been employed to support risk-informed decision-making in a variety of regulatory programs and applications. However, commonly used risk metrics, for example, core damage frequency, may not be applicable for some non-light-water reactor (NLWR) designs. The NRC staff is seeking to gather stakeholder input to inform a strategy for developing risk metrics that a can be used to support risk-informed decision-making programs for advanced reactors. The NRC staff is also seeking stakeholder input on the use of operating experience data along with development of methods and tools to support reliability estimates that will form the bases for risk assessment results.

Purpose:

The purpose of this meeting is to gather stakeholder feedback on 1) development of risk metrics for NLWRs and their uses in regulatory applications; 2) advanced reactor operating experience data, methods, and tools to support risk estimation; and 3) interim staff guidance on the review of applicant-proposed risk metrics for commercial nuclear plants licensed under proposed Title 10 of the Code of Federal Regulations (10 CFR) Part 53.
